About Beef, loin, tenderloin roast, boneless, separable lean and fat, trimmed to 0" fat, choice, cooked, roasted
This cut of beef comes from the loin section, specifically the tenderloin, which is known for being one of the most tender parts of the animal. When trimmed to 0" fat and cooked by roasting, it becomes a lean source of high-quality protein with minimal carbohydrate content. A 100-gram serving provides 27.3 grams of protein while containing only 8.8 grams of fat, making it a relatively lean red meat option compared to other cuts that retain more marbling.
The nutritional profile shows it's particularly rich in complete proteins, containing all essential amino acids needed for muscle maintenance and various bodily functions. Since it contains no carbohydrates or fiber, it fits well into low-carb and ketogenic dietary patterns. The roasting method helps render out excess fat while preserving the meat's natural tenderness and flavor. This makes it an excellent choice for those monitoring their fat intake while still wanting to include red meat in their diet.
In culinary applications, this cut is prized for its tenderness and is often prepared as a standing roast or sliced into medallions for dishes like beef Wellington or filet mignon. The lean nature means it cooks quickly and benefits from careful temperature control to prevent drying out. It's commonly served as a premium roast for special occasions, paired with herb crusts or simple seasonings that complement rather than mask its delicate flavor. The uniform shape of the tenderloin also makes it ideal for even cooking and elegant presentation.
